Deepstacks Poker TourThe DeepStacks Poker Tour recently confirmed its official schedule for the very first international tournament series that it will host. The tour will initially start in Spain, where it will kick start the Barcelona Challenge which is scheduled to take place in September.

The Barcelona Challenge is scheduled to take place late September between the 23rd and 29th and will be held at the Casino Barcelona. A number of unique events will take place including the €430 NLH turbo bounty event, a €330 NLH turbo event, a €3,000 High Roller, a €550 NLH event, as well as the 360-degree live-streamed €1,500 Main Event.

The Main Event winner will automatically earn a $2,500 buy-in seat into the $500,000 guaranteed DSPT World Championship which is scheduled to take place in November at Mohegan Sun in Connecticut. The poker series will also offer players a number of different main events and high roller satellites, along with “Step” qualifiers.

The 2013 DeepStacks Poker Tour schedule that was released confirms that the first tour will be the Barcelona Challenge that will take place in Barcelona, Spain at the Casino Barcelona between the 27th and 29th of September. This will be followed by the Oregon State Poker Championships that will be held in Lincoln City, OR at the Chinook Winds Casino Resort between Oct. 27 and Nov. 4. The tour will then open up at the Veneto Poker Carnivale in Panama City, Panama at the Veneto Hotel & Casino during the 6th to the 11th of November. It will finally come to an end at between the 18th to the 25th of November, where the Mohegan Sun World Championship will take place at Uncasville in CT, Mohegan.

The DeepStacks Poker Tour confirmed that popular pros Mike Matusow, Tristan Wade and Michael “The Grinder” Mizrachi will not only host the tour but also take part in the Main Event being held in Barcelona.
